Most of the time, I book hotels with points or a free night certificate. But that's not always possible. When I do pay cash, I want to get something back for it — whether that is extra perks or earning elite nights. I also make a point to use every statement credit available on my premium credit cards. If I am paying an annual fee, I am not letting those credits go to waste.

Programs like Amex Fine Hotels and Resorts and Chase's The Edit get most of the attention for these benefits. But those are not the only options. Most United credit cards offer some form of hotel credit for stays booked either through the United Hotels platform or the Renowned Hotels and Resorts program.

Here’s how these credits work and how I decide when to use them.

United Hotels Credits

United Hotels is a booking platform for United cardholders that is powered by Hotels.com. You can book stays, access member pricing, earn 2x miles, and pay with miles, cash, or both. It's similar to other booking platforms available through Delta and American Airlines.

Which United cards offer United Hotels credits?

United℠ Explorer Card and United℠ Business Card each offer up to $100 in statement credits annually when you use your card to book hotel stays through the United Hotels portal. This is broken up into two $50 statement credits, which can be used at any point during the year, whenever it fits your travel plans.

United Card Renowned Hotels and Resorts Credits

Renowned Hotels and Resorts is a curated collection of hotels and perks similar to, albeit smaller than, Amex's Fine Hotels and Resorts program. The hotels in the Renowned Hotels and Resorts collection typically have a higher price point and offer a more luxurious experience than your average hotel. Stays booked through the program come with elite-like benefits, including:

  • Free breakfast for two
  • $100 property credit (which can be used for dining, spa, etc.)
  • Early check-in/late checkout
  • Space-available room upgrades

When Does It Make Sense to Use United Hotel Credits?

Cardholders with United Hotels credits should find this perk easy to use since it functions much like any other third-party booking platform. I tend to think of it as best suited for utility stays, like when I had a positioning flight to Los Angeles before flying onward to Japan. We had a one-night airport hotel stay, and using the credit helped offset that cost.

That said, because it is a third-party booking, you are unlikely to earn elite night credits or receive status benefits. For that reason, I mostly use these credits for stays outside of major chains like Marriott or Hyatt.

I also typically use these for one-off stays. However, since there are no timing restrictions, the credits can be used for back-to-back reservations, making them a viable option for something like a quick weekend getaway.

What Is the Best Use for the Renowned Hotels and Resorts Credits?

While the Renowned Hotels & Resorts credits can offer more value, they can be harder to use. The collection skews toward expensive properties, and while the $150 credit helps on a one-night stay, it becomes less impactful across multiple nights.

For that reason, I tend to look for opportunities where the credit can meaningfully offset the cost and where I can actually take advantage of the included perks. This could be something like a weekend away with my husband or a trip to a friend’s wedding, where I might already be considering a nicer hotel. In those cases, the credit, breakfast, and on-property benefits can help elevate the overall experience rather than just slightly reducing the cost of a longer stay.

How to Use United Hotels Statement Credits

To trigger the United credit card hotel statement credits, click through to the portal linked on your Chase United card’s benefits page. Then search for your hotel and dates as you would on any other booking platform. Complete the reservation using your United card, and the statement credit will typically post within a few days of the transaction.

Final Thoughts

Most of the time, I still prefer to book hotels with points or free night certificates. But when I do pay cash, these credits are an easy way to get something back.

The key is understanding what each credit is actually good for. United Hotels credits are simple and flexible, making them easy to use for everyday stays. Renowned Hotels & Resorts credits can offer more value, but require a bit more intention to use well.

At the end of the day, I view these credits as part of the annual fee I have already paid. If I am going to keep the card, I want to make sure I am actually getting that value back.
